Engineers say new access road follows old railroad bed; board weighs stream‑corridor and steep‑slope exceptions

Highland Park Zoning Board of Adjustment · July 28, 2026
AI-Generated Content: All content on this page was generated by AI to highlight key points from the meeting. For complete details and context, we recommend watching the full video. so we can fix them.

Summary

Applicant engineers told the board the access road uses a preexisting railroad embankment to limit grading. Testimony covered single‑lane gated design, culvert improvements, stormwater basins and requested variances from stream‑corridor and steep‑slope rules.

Applicant engineers testified that the proposed one‑way access road largely follows an existing railroad embankment and that choice limits regrading and disturbance of steeper slopes. Planner Lorelei Totten described the site orientation and the location of the Stream Corridor Protection overlay and 50‑foot buffers along the stream; civil engineer David Tanzi explained that the design minimizes horizontal changes to the embankment while adding guardrails, internal gates and limited localized grading where necessary.

Tanzi detailed structural measures for culverts (160‑foot corrugated pipes to be structurally lined with a pipe‑in‑pipe lining) and three bioretention basins—two primarily in Edison and one partially within Highland Park—to manage runoff. He testified that the project did not change the FEMA/flood‑hazard model in their analyses, and the flood‑hazard verification had been submitted. Totten summarized the legal balancing test for an inherently beneficial public utility, describing positive criteria (public interest in safe drinking water) and negative criteria (visual, traffic and ecological impacts), and said the project team would mitigate detriments through conditions and replacements: "the stormwater and erosion control measures...are taking place to offset the steep‑slope impacts," she told the board.

Board members asked whether alternatives were tried and whether the alignment was the least intrusive feasible option; engineers answered that prior alternative alignments were no longer viable and that the existing embankment was the best way to minimize disturbance while providing emergency access and truck routing.
